The Peaks at South Jordan offers a range of living options that reflect its commitment to providing an exceptional experience for residents. The costs for monthly accommodation are notably higher than the averages observed in both Salt Lake County and across Utah. For instance, a studio apartment at The Peaks is priced at $4,200, significantly above the county average of $3,331 and the state average of $3,206. Similarly, semi-private rooms are available for $5,450 compared to $3,970 in Salt Lake County and $3,596 statewide. Additionally, one-bedroom units command a monthly rate of $7,050, which is considerably higher than the county rate of $3,840 and the state rate of $3,556. This premium pricing reflects The Peaks' dedication to quality care and services that appeal to those seeking a vibrant community atmosphere combined with comprehensive support.

The Peaks at South Jordan in South Jordan, UT is an assisted living community that offers a wide range of amenities and care services to meet the needs of its residents. The community features activities on-site to keep residents engaged and entertained, along with air-conditioning for their comfort. Each unit includes bath tubs, and there are beauticians on-site to provide personal grooming services. Residents can enjoy watching their favorite shows with cable or satellite TV, and there are devotional services available on-site for spiritual fulfillment.
The community boasts beautiful garden views and offers ground floor units for easy accessibility. Handicap accessible accommodations are also available to cater to individuals with mobility challenges. Indoor common areas provide spaces for socializing and relaxation, while outdoor common areas offer opportunities for fresh air and outdoor activities. Respite or short term stays are offered for those in need of temporary care.
For the convenience of residents, the community provides wheelchair accessible showers and Wi-Fi/high-speed internet access. Care services include specialized care for diabetics, assistance with incontinence management, and medication management.
Dining at The Peaks at South Jordan is a culinary delight, with guest meals available for visitors. The menu features international cuisine options as well as kosher meals. Low/no sodium options are offered along with special dietary programs such as vegan and vegetarian choices. Meals are provided by a professional chef and room service is available upon request.
The community also focuses on providing a variety of activities to cater to residents' diverse interests and beliefs. Catholic, Jewish, Mormon/LDS, Protestant services are held regularly on-site along with other religious services such as visiting rabbis or chaplains/priests. Cooking classes are offered to promote learning and engagement, while educational speakers provide lifelong learning opportunities.
In terms of nearby amenities, The Peaks at South Jordan enjoys a convenient location close to cafes, parks, pharmacies, physicians' offices, restaurants, transportation options like buses/taxis, places of worship, and theaters. Additionally, there is a hospital nearby to cater to any medical needs.
Overall, The Peaks at South Jordan offers a vibrant and inclusive lifestyle for seniors in an assisted living community, providing exceptional care services, engaging activities, and convenient access to various amenities in the surrounding area.
This part of South Jordan, Utah, offers a convenient and diverse range of amenities for senior living. With various dining options such as Warren’s, Raising Cane's Chicken Fingers, and Culver's within a short distance, residents can enjoy a variety of cuisines. There are also reputable healthcare facilities nearby, including Jordan Valley Dermatology Center and South Valley Eyecare. Additionally, the area boasts several places of worship for spiritual needs and pharmacies like Walgreens and CVS Pharmacy for medication requirements. For recreational activities, parks like River Front Park and Skye Park provide opportunities for outdoor enjoyment. Transportation options such as the Daybreak Parkway Trax Stop and Draper UTA Frontrunner Station offer easy access to public transportation. Overall, this part of South Jordan offers a well-rounded community for seniors looking to settle in a vibrant neighborhood with essential services nearby.

Exploring the Power of Reminiscence Therapy for Individuals With Dementia
Reminiscence therapy helps individuals with dementia recall past memories through structured discussions and meaningful objects, enhancing mood, relationships, and sense of identity while celebrating their lives. It can be practiced in formal settings or at home, requiring sensitivity to personal histories and cultural backgrounds.
An In-Depth Look at Reminiscence Therapy in Dementia Care
Reminiscence therapy is a structured method for older adults, especially those with dementia, to share life stories using prompts and sensory cues, fostering emotional well-being, social engagement, and self-identity. It aims to improve quality of life by enhancing interpersonal connections and cognitive stimulation while requiring careful facilitation to avoid distressing memories.
Dementia-Related Hallucinations: Causes, Experiences, and Practical Approaches
Dementia, particularly Lewy body dementia, often involves hallucinations that can significantly distress both patients and caregivers due to disruptions in sensory processing and neurotransmitter imbalances. Effective management includes compassionate communication, environmental adjustments, and a multidisciplinary approach to care while addressing the emotional needs of caregivers.
